Tangy onion sauce recipe details
Ingredients
¾ cup(s) | sour cream |
1 tsp | onion powder |
1 small | onion, finely chopped |
1 tbsp | capers |
salt and pepper | |
sugar |
Instructions
Mix the sour cream with onion powder, onions and capers until well combined. Season to taste with salt, pepper and sugar.Preparation time:
ca. 5 min
Grade of difficulty:
easy
